Remarks
- Counselling unit which is maintained from the organization, works with people already registered as HIV- positive; with their families, partners, relatives- only those people have access to the centre.
The other services: before and after HIV counselling is provided out of the centre/ via other lines- phone, Internet, on the field, special education.
